How is the United States government based apon John Locke’s idea of a social contract?

History
1 answer:
Damm [24]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

The government of the USA, that is, those who rule, do it by the consent of those ruled. This is the key idea of the social contract. The people, the nation´s sovereign , express their consent by voting for those who are in power, for those who represent them. This is today´s expression of John Locke´s idea.
